Its sounds like there are a number of states (Massachusetts, California) where the results will be very telling and, at least on the Republican side, could lead to a withdrawal.  For example, were Romney to lose in his “home” state of Massachusetts, that would be a real blow.  (And quite frankly, it’s hard for me to imagine the Bay State not feeling a tad peeved with him and the way he’s tried to distance himself from stands that he ran on there.)  For Clinton and Obama it sounds like it’s way too close to call … all over the place.  And on the Democratic side most of the delegate allocations are proportional – so the ultimate stakes aren’t quite so stark as on the Republican side, where there is the potential for McCain to more or less lock it up today.
